## Onboarding: Calendar Sync Hiccups at Pinwheel Labs

Hey, welcome aboard! Quick heads-up: our Tandemly calendar sync sometimes double-books release cutoffs when the Brightmoor office calendar and the build calendar disagree on time zones. If you see a conflict banner, don't panic — just decline the duplicate and keep the entry owned by the release bot. If the sync agent locks you out after three declines, you'll need to re-pair it. The re-pair flow asks for the recovery passphrase, which is the one below.

vault phrase of kajof-bawig = istath-holdor

MEMO — Sales Leads Only

Effective immediately, hiring in the Coastal Accounts division is frozen. No exceptions, no backfills without sign-off from Dara Quennel. Open requisitions are pulled as of Friday. Pipeline commitments stand; redistribute coverage among current reps. Do not discuss externally or with candidates already in process — recruiting will handle those conversations. Questions go to your regional director, not HR directly. The rationale is outlined in the confidential note below.

confidential, kaweg-tawef: The western region missed its Ralvan quota by 57.6 percent last quarter. Framirix Holdings plans to lower the Eliox list price by 24.6 percent in January. The board signed off on a budget of $446.6 million for Project Zorvan. The renewal with Ralvanox Freight closes at $283.1 million a year, 20.2 percent below the last contract.

## Building Access — Spares Room (Hullbrook Annex)

Contractors: the spare hardware room is down the east corridor on the ground floor, third door on the left. Sign in at the front desk first and grab a visitor lanyard. Anything you take out, jot it in the blue logbook — yes, even the little stuff. The door self-locks, so don't wedge it. To get in, punch in the code below.

staff pass of hagug-taguf = bdg-HJ-9